No idea if their info is correct but https://forgottenjets.warbirdsresourcegroup.org/F-86.html says about 51-13240:

F-86F-25-NA s/n 51-13240
*Transferred to the Iranian AF.
*Transferred to the Ethiopian AF as 275.
*1996: Hulk recovered from Ethiopia.
*Is this one now at a museum in Russia? Or still in New Zealand under restoration?

I'm saying this transmission family didn't have these problems in the Gx470 (which had a cooler) or in the Tundra (which had a cooler). Heat kills transmissions, and without a dedicated cooler, it can get hot in the 460. Also it's not easy to check the condition of your fluid, or to change it, or to flush it, so a lot of people don't. There's a lot of GX460 transmission failures out there.

180K miles, used GX w/unknown history of towing and trans maintenance, lights came on, P2714. Zip kit did not fix it. Got a reman on sale from Bell Lexus and put a trans cooler in front of the radiator.

I drove mine for 15 months and 20K miles while it slowly deteriorated. I could sport shift through the first 3-4 shift to keep the lights and codes at bay, and then clear the codes with a $20 scanner/app if I forgot to manually shift. It was still going like that when I drove it in to have a guy swap in the new one.

It was a very expensive cost cutting measure when they removed the trans cooler.
